DataSum is intended to be useful for statisticians, professors, scientists, students, and applied analysts across many communities. Project discussions should stay respectful, specific, and constructive.

Expected behavior

  • Use welcoming and inclusive language.
  • Be respectful of different levels of statistical and programming experience.
  • Critique ideas, methods, and code without personal attacks.
  • Give enough context for others to understand your reasoning.
  • Be open to correction when evidence or testing shows a better path.

Unacceptable behavior

  • Harassment, insults, or discriminatory language.
  • Personal attacks or sustained unconstructive criticism.
  • Publishing private information without permission.
  • Derailing technical or statistical discussions with unrelated arguments.

Enforcement

Maintainers may edit, hide, or close comments and issues that violate this code of conduct. Repeated or severe violations may lead to blocking from the project.

Reporting

Report concerns to the maintainer email listed in DESCRIPTION.
